Emplify Health, a partnership of Bellin Health and Gundersen Health System, is a leading not-for-profit, patient-centered healthcare network based in Green Bay and La Crosse, Wisconsin. With 11 hospitals and over 100 clinics, we serve 67 cities across Wisconsin, Iowa, Minnesota, and Michigan's Upper Peninsula.
